Biden 'doesn't have a plan' on Social Security solvency, Treasury secretary says
Treasury Secretary Janet Yellen has admitted that President Biden "doesn’t have a plan" — only "principles" — when it comes to preventing Social Security from going insolvent around a decade from now. Yellen made the remark on Thursday during a Senate Finance Committee hearing in Washington, D.C., on Biden’s fiscal year 2025 budget.
